Output 321a4d6d324048752d8451752aa61dd21b50554cab951e791ed268b849400943:1

value
2688503
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20d26a86d0b6874a7254d3b21778aa8dd92b53a7 OP_EQUAL
address
34gZcegx7yoWDdSjBzWRHFraVcXtKFewxL
transaction
321a4d6d324048752d8451752aa61dd21b50554cab951e791ed268b849400943
spent
true